The Parker House Inn
A warm welcome awaits you at the Parker House Inn.
On the banks of the meandering Ottauquechee river, and steps away from one of Vermont's covered bridges and gorgeous waterfalls.
This 1857, Victorian style Inn is a National Historic Site of Senator Joseph Parker's home and the the original owner of the mill that is now home to the world-renown Simon Pearce glassblowing and minutes away from village antiquing, cafes and shopping.
